House leveling services involve adjusting the foundation or support structures of a property to correct uneven or sagging floors, cracks, or other signs of settling. These services typically address issues caused by soil movement, poor construction, or moisture problems, and they can be essential for maintaining the stability and safety of a home. Projects may include lifting and stabilizing a foundation, repairing or replacing support beams, or re-leveling a structure to ensure it sits properly on its foundation.

Homeowners interested in house leveling usually want to understand the extent of the settling, the methods used for correction, and how the process might impact their property. It’s common to request this service when noticing uneven floors, cracked walls, or doors that no longer close properly. Before requesting house leveling, property owners should consider the age of the home, the history of foundation issues, and any existing structural concerns to ensure the appropriate approach is taken for a safe and lasting solution.

Common House Leveling Jobs

House leveling involves correcting uneven foundations to ensure structural stability.

Foundation repair addresses issues like cracks or settling that affect the home's integrity.

Slab stabilization prevents uneven floors by supporting and leveling concrete slabs.

Pier and beam leveling restores proper alignment for homes with raised foundations.

Structural reinforcement strengthens compromised areas to prevent further settling or shifting.

Foundation underpinning involves adding support to stabilize and raise a settling foundation.

House Leveling Questions

What is house leveling? House leveling involves adjusting a building's foundation to correct uneven or settling conditions, ensuring stability and proper alignment.

When is house leveling needed? House leveling is typically required when signs of foundation movement appear, such as cracks in walls, uneven floors, or sticking doors and windows.

What methods are used for house leveling? Common methods include underpinning, slab jacking, and pier installation to restore the foundation's level position.

How can property owners prepare for house leveling? Property owners should clear access around the foundation and inform the contractor of any visible foundation issues or structural concerns.
